Tammy studied voice at Carnegie Mellon University and earned her BFA in musical theater from the Boston Conservatory. Her performing endeavors have taken her from many performances at the Three Little Bakers Dinner Theater in her home town of Delaware, to the national and international tours of Bye Bye Birdie, Nickelodeon’s Rugrats Live, and Dora the Explorer Live, both with unprecedented sold out performances at Radio City Music Hall. She feels extremely blessed to have spent ten years performing on stages touring throughout the United States, United Kingdom, Australia, New Zealand, Singapore, and the Philippines. She is a proud member of the Actors Equity Association, the union representing professional stage managers and actors.
Tammy currently teaches in the classical voice department at Orange County School of the Arts. She is also a director, choreographer, and voice teacher at several studios in the area including Riverside Music Theater and Yorba Linda Spotlight Theater Company, and Acting Academy for Kids. For seven years, Tammy served as the director and choreographer for Sanford School in Hockessin, DE before making the big move out west. She has also served as the choreographer for the productions of “Kiss Me Kate” and “Annie Get Your Gun” at Longwood Gardens in the DE area.
